Chapter 06 - Equilibria

In this chapter of the 9th class chemistry, they explained to you that the reversible reactions can be shown with the symbols and how they react and how long their reaction remains in nature. You will understand that how the reversible reactions may not go to completion; rather, they react again and again even with their products, and they never stop until you pick all the products or limit the products. You will understand from this chapter how the physical changes induce the reversible reactions. The effect of heat on the reversible reaction is explained in this chapter. You will understand how the addition of water affects the working or running of the reversible reactions. There is a method explained in this chapter for how the reversible reactions in the closed vessel can attain a state of equilibrium when the rates of forward and backward reactions are equal.
